After private healthcare provider BUPA CSH Ltd pipped Western Sussex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ust to securing a £235 million musculoskeletal (MSK) services contract, concerns have been raised over the effect it will have on patients in our area.
The Herald & Gazette are calling on health bosses to provide a written guarantee that no harm will come to our A&E and orthopaedic services as a result of BUPA receiving the contract.
